Door window frame weatherstrip (outer)

I just received my outer door window frame weatherstrip from MSA. The parts that I received do not look like the ones that came off the outer window frame. I'm not sure this is the right part even if it is roughly the same width and length. Pic 1 and pic 2 are the same piece bent double. Pic 1 is the new and pic 2 is the old. If you notice, however, the new one is shaped like a triangle and the old one is a little more square. Can anyone tell me if these are the proper aftermarket replacements?
